What is required
What a Skilled Worker visa needs
- A confirmed job offer from a UK employer that holds a Home Office sponsor licence. The employers in this directory all hold one.
- A Certificate of Sponsorship from that employer describing the role.
- A job on the Home Office list of eligible occupations, paid at least the minimum salary for that role and route.
- English: you must be able to speak, read, write and understand English, and usually prove it when you apply. Skilled Worker applicants are assessed at CEFR level B2, in effect from 8 January 2026.
- Your passport, your qualifications and references, and whatever checks the employer and the Home Office ask for in your case.
Summarised from GOV.UK: Skilled Worker visa, checked 9 September 2026. The rules change, so the official page is the one that counts, and we confirm the route in writing for every offer.
How it goes
The process, start to finish
Send your CV
A recruiter goes through your experience, your licences and where you want to work. No fee, no obligation, and you can stop at any point.
Interview and trade test
You meet the employer, in person or by video, then a practical test with a qualified assessor so you land in a job that matches what you can do.
Offer and paperwork
A written offer with the salary and hours in it, before anything else happens. Then the medical and the background checks.
Sponsorship and visa
The employer assigns your Certificate of Sponsorship and we handle the visa application with you.
You land
Flight, accommodation, NI number, bank account and phone sorted, and somebody checking in with you after you arrive.
